The float glass line uses a cutting system that combines blade management and motion control. It works out the best cutting plan in real time based on order details and defect data. Multi-head cutters can handle different glass sizes and switch between cutting bridges when needed, keeping production smooth and stable.

The electronic glass line uses AI visual inspection to detect defects with 99.5% accuracy. The glass production process is fully automated, reducing manual work and keeping production steady. The production line can also be monitored and optimized remotely through digital twin technology. With these advantages, the line produces ultra-thin electronic glass as thin as 0.12 mm on a stable basis.

Visual inspection systems check the glass in real time and can spot defects such as bubbles or scratches. Smart algorithms cut down on false results, and high-precision sensors keep track of size and thickness. When combined with production data, it ensures the glass meets quality standards and makes it easier to spot problems quickly.
